It goes without saying that season two of Bridgerton, Shondaland’s massively popular Netflix series, was indeed monumental in so many ways: In the form of Kate (Simone Ashley), Edwina (Charithra Chandran), and Mary Sharma (Shelley Conn), it brought South Asian women to the aristocracy of Great Britain; it revealed the inner workings of Lady Whistledown/Penelope Featherington (Nicola Coughlan); it gave us Anthony Bridgerton (Jonathan Bailey) in a dripping-wet see-through shirt; Anthony Bridgerton being vulnerable; Anthony Bridgerton … okay, okay. We’ll stop. But the point is, the second season of Bridgerton broke records. In fact, it broke its own season-one record and stands as Netflix’s most-watched English-language show. Ever.

But don’t think the cast and crew of Bridgerton are resting on any laurels — because season three is now officially in production!

That’s right, as you can see in this newly released behind-the-scenes tid-bit, Adjoa Andoh, Jonathan Bailey, Luke Thompson, Ruth Gemmell, Golda Rosheuvel, Claudia Jessie, Martins Imhangbe, Luke Newton, Nicola Coughlan, and others are back in London for the next season of Bridgerton, which will be newly helmed by Shondaland veteran Jess Brownell, who takes over as showrunner through season four. Brownell has previously written for Scandal, Inventing Anna, and the first two seasons of Bridgerton.

Bridgerton season three: the plot!

The excitement is palpable, because this next season is really going to blow wigs off the aristocracy. Because guess who’s at the center of it?

Polin! Yes, that’s Penelope and Colin. Pen + Col. 4eva. While the third book in Julia Quinn’s original Bridgerton series, An Offer From a Gentleman, follows Benedict’s love story, it feels only appropriate in the third season of Bridgerton for a third son and a third daughter to take the lead. Which mean the next installment of Shondaland’s hit Netflix series is all about #Polin!

After Kate and Anthony’s enemies-to-lovers story last season, season three will explore the friends-to-lovers trope as we watch Pen and Colin’s friendship blossom into something more. How do they get there? Well, you’ll have to watch and find out, but what we can divulge is that Penelope, after being thrown under the carriage by Colin at the end of season two, becomes more determined than ever to find a husband. As we know, Pen values her independence, and marriage will afford her the liberty to keep up her ruse as Lady Whistledown — and get as far away from her mother and sisters as possible.

Sadly for Pen, however, things don’t go exactly as planned, with the marriage mart proving harsher than ever. At the same time, Colin has returned from his summer travels sporting not just a new swagger but also a new look (will this be the return of the now-infamous #Colinstubble?!). Penelope, still scorned by Colin’s harsh words, couldn't care less, and she does everything she can to brush off her former bestie, much to Colin’s dismay. In an attempt to rebuild their friendship and get back in her good graces, Colin offers to help Pen find the confidence she needs in the marriage mart — which works a little too well, leading Colin to face up to his true feelings for Penelope, be they friendly or far more fervent.

But what would a season about Penelope be without #Peneloise? While Pen and Colin must figure out the true nature of their relationship, Penelope and Eloise are at an equal crossroads in their friendship. With Penelope’s new presence in the ton threatening the secrecy of Lady Whistledown and Eloise finding a new friend in an unlikely place, the rift that formed between the two women at the end of last season threatens to grow ever wider.

The cast!

Along with these details about just how Pen and Colin’s story will unfold, season three will also welcome some new faces to the ton!

First up is the recasting of Francesca Bridgerton. The lovely Ruby Stokes, who played Francesca for the first two seasons of Bridgerton, is off to take on another Netflix project, Lockwood & Co. Stokes will be replaced by the equally lovely Hannah Dodd, a rising star in the United Kingdom who comes off the back of Anatomy of a Scandal, where Dodd was a standout in the ensemble cast as the younger version of the series lead, Sienna Miller.

Elsewhere on-screen, Dodd was cast as one of the series leads in Hulu’s Find Me in Paris and continued in the role for two seasons. Simultaneously, Dodd was also featured in a recurring role for two seasons of the highly popular Hulu period series Harlots and was seen in Marvel’s Eternals.

What would a fresh season on the marriage mart be without a some new suitors to go along with it? Enter Daniel Francis, Sam Phillips, and James Phoon.

Francis stars as Marcus Anderson, whose charismatic presence draws as much attention — especially from certain matriarchs — as it does ire.

Francis, who boasts a stage career that includes roles in The Brothers Size at the Young Vic and Off the Endz at the Royal Court Theatre, is probably best known for his performance as Dave Shaw in the hit Harlan Coben thriller Stay Close for Netflix. He can also soon be seen in the upcoming AppleTV+ series Liaison, which stars Vincent Cassel and Eva Green, and season two of Amazon Prime’s The Wheel of Time.

Phillips will bring to life Lord Debling, who isn’t short on eccentricities. But he also has the wealth and title to back up his unusual interests — and secure plenty of attention from the ladies during the season.

With dozens of theater, film, and TV credits to his name, Phillips brings a roster of experience to the role. He’ll also soon be seen opposite Kenneth Branagh in the new Sky drama series This England, and Phillips recently filmed Christian Cooke's new feature film, Embers.

As for Phoon — a new face to the screen who recently finished filming the comedy horror series Wreck for BBC Three — when it comes to portraying the dashing Harry Dankworth in Bridgerton, let’s just say that all those serious good looks go a long way in making up for a certain lack of wit and intelligence.
